Output 95fcdcd9be20724ae2c1e7c52b9a66bbea0e1147d5dea22df620105a4d67680d:10

value
3118855
script pubkey
OP_0 OP_PUSHBYTES_20 3f0a0aa9e893a586ac4ab784351d4aed83ea5ed4
address
bc1q8u9q420gjwjcdtz2k7zr2822akp75hk57cw747
transaction
95fcdcd9be20724ae2c1e7c52b9a66bbea0e1147d5dea22df620105a4d67680d
confirmations
76251
spent
true